What roofing color is the most heat-reflective?
This question has been debated for years. Deep-colored exteriors are better heat absorbers, and traditionally heat-reflective roofing have always been white to maximize their performance.
Berkeley Lab findings has demonstrated that increasing a roof's solar reflectance from about 20% to about 55% can reduce energy used in cooling by up to 20%.

How much for a metal roof?
Homeowners can anticipate metal roof prices to span from $5 to $14 per square foot based on the type of roof installed.
Steel is the dominant, with set up pricing at an average of about $35k for an 1,800 sq ft home.

Are metal roofing systems hail-guarded?
Metallic roofs are sturdy and hail-guarded! In fact, most steel roofing items have Class 4 shock resistance and hail ratings awarded by Underwriters' Laboratory.
This means that when a hailstorm hits your house, the worst you'll see is some minor exterior damage to your shingle.
